Rectoral De Lestedo, situated directly on the Camino de Santiago, emerges as an ideal haven for pilgrims seeking rest and tranquility. Set in a charming, rustic building, the property is lauded for its beautiful and quiet surroundings, offering picturesque countryside views just 4 kilometers from Palas de Rei. Guests frequently commend the warm welcome from the exceptionally friendly staff, known for their dedication and personalized service with team members like Miguel, Humberto and Paco receiving special accolades for their hospitality.
The hotel excels in every aspect, beginning with its dining experiences. Breakfast is a highlight, characterized by a variety of fresh, quality offerings, including scrambled eggs, homemade bread, natural juices and impeccable croissants. Guests appreciate the generous portions and the option for early service, making it perfect for those continuing their Camino journey. Dinner also receives rave reviews for its delicious, well-prepared dishes, featuring local specialties like Galician broth and raxo. The three-course meals, often accompanied by wine, are noted for their exceptional taste and value with the dining room's charming atmosphere adding to the delight.
Accommodations at Rectoral De Lestedo match the dining excellence, offering spacious, clean rooms that blend old stone walls with modern amenities. Guests highlight the super comfortable beds, often with Egyptian cotton sheets and modern bathrooms. Balconies with garden views enhance the restful experience. While some rooms have unique layouts and there have been rare mentions of minor cleanliness issues, the overall consensus is highly positive, pointing to the immaculate cleanliness and thoughtful room design.
The exceptional cleanliness extends throughout the property, from the well-maintained facilities to the meticulously tidy rooms. The beautifully restored building exudes a cozy, serene ambiance, thoughtfully organized to meet guest needs. The staff's unwavering commitment to cleanliness further ensures a pleasant and comfortable stay.
In summary, Rectoral De Lestedo shines not only for its stunning location and charming accommodations but also for its outstanding food, cleanliness and a staff that goes above and beyond, making it a highly recommended stop on the Camino de Santiago.
Hosteria Calixtino receives acclaim for its quintessential countryside charm, providing a serene retreat along the famed Camino de Santiago. The hotel’s location, deeply nestled in nature and near beautiful landscapes, offers an ideal peaceful rest spot for pilgrims. Guests especially enjoy the stunning views from the charming courtyard and large terrace, despite the hotel being 3.5 to 4 km from Palas de Rei. The beautiful architecture further enhances the idyllic setting, creating a picturesque environment for visitors.
The breakfast at Hosteria Calixtino generally garners positive feedback for its ability to energize pilgrims, although opinions on value and portions vary. The breakfast includes juice, coffee with milk, toast and ham and cheese, served from 7 AM with flexible timings. The restaurant's dining experience is mostly celebrated for its excellent quality, delicious meals and the staff's charming service, despite occasional remarks on light portions, limited variety and higher prices.
Rooms at Hosteria Calixtino are consistently praised for their comfort, cleanliness and beautiful rustic designs accentuated by thick stone walls and wooden ceilings. Guests appreciate the serene and cozy atmosphere with some noting the bright, clean and contemporary renovations. While feedback on room size is mixed, the bathrooms are typically described as clean and functional with great showers. The beds receive varied responses, but the majority find them comfortable, contributing to a restful stay.
Cleanliness stands out as a prime feature with guests frequently mentioning the immaculate state of the hotel. The rooms are often described as super clean, spacious and well-maintained and the terrace adds to the relaxing ambiance. The hotel's commitment to hygiene, including effective anti-COVID measures, bolsters guests' sense of security and well-being.
The staff at Hosteria Calixtino enhance the overall experience significantly through their friendliness, attentiveness and helpfulness. Guests feel warmly welcomed and well cared for, thanks to the exemplary service of the owner and the entire team, including the waiters. This exceptional service contributes to the hotel's highly recommended status among visitors.
Overall, Hosteria Calixtino offers a blend of tranquility, comfort and rustic charm in a stunning natural setting, making it a standout choice for those seeking a peaceful retreat along the Camino de Santiago.
